## Runbook: Slow template rendering in Lanternworks Pages

If customers report pages taking longer than two seconds to render, first check whether the template compilation cache is cold — this commonly follows a deploy. Warm it with the prewarm job before escalating. Persistent slowness usually means an unbounded loop in a customer template; the profiler flags these as "deep partials." Escalate only after capturing a profile. The profiling steps and cache commands are on the internal page below.

runbook for yadup-fahif: https://jira.qorvelcorp.internal/spaces/spaces/spaces/b46212397071

Hey Tomas,

Handing over the Haulwright fleet fuel-usage report before I head out. It runs nightly against the depot telemetry feed and lands a summary in the ops dashboard. Only quirk: weekend runs skip idle-burn estimates, which is intentional. Everything else should just tick along. The current job settings you'll want to know are listed below.

deployment values, fajog-bawep:
[druix]
team = lamwyn
access_code = ac_4d55fa
owner = istix.eliok
host = druix.halixforge.test
port = 8000
peer = oliir.qirvansoft.local
salt = cb966147
pin = 7543

## Step 4: Configure the scaler service

Deploy Ladlefactor behind the standard proxy. Set SCALE_PRECISION to 2 unless the Brenmore kitchens ask otherwise; it controls rounding on ingredient quantities. UNIT_TABLE_PATH must point to the mounted conversions file or startup fails fast. Restart the pod after any env change. The service also needs its license key for the conversion dataset, which goes on the next line.

secret setting of taguf-kahag: VAULT_KEY13=442ab0b4216ee

## Tuning the Wrenhaven Fee Engine

The Wrenhaven rules engine evaluates shipping-fee rules per cart, and its latency is dominated by rule-set size and cache freshness. Before each release, verify that the rule compiler's batch size, the evaluation timeout, and the cache TTL still fit the current catalog volume reported by the Dallowmere pipeline. Raising the timeout hides slow rules rather than fixing them, so prefer cache tuning first. Shipped defaults appear below.

constants for yaduf-fahag:
BUDGETS = {
    "kelix": 528,
    "briwyn": 734,
}